Plot Summary

New Beginnings and Old Tensions

Zoey navigates new responsibilities

Zoey Redbird, a fledgling vampyre, is adjusting to her new role as the leader of the Dark Daughters at the House of Night. Her friends, including Stevie Rae, Damien, and the Twins, support her, but tensions arise with Aphrodite, the former leader. Zoey's unique powers and filled-in Mark set her apart, causing both admiration and jealousy. As parent visitation approaches, Zoey dreads seeing her mother and stepfather, who disapprove of her new life. Her grandmother, however, remains a source of love and support. Zoey's leadership is tested as she plans to reform the Dark Daughters, aiming to make it a group that stands for positive values rather than exclusivity and power.

Visions and Vows

Aphrodite's vision warns of danger

Zoey encounters Aphrodite, who is having a terrifying vision of a bridge collapse that could kill Zoey's grandmother. Despite their animosity, Zoey listens to Aphrodite's warning and promises to keep it a secret from Neferet, the High Priestess. Aphrodite's visions, once trusted, are now dismissed by Neferet, who claims Nyx has withdrawn her favor. Zoey is torn between her distrust of Aphrodite and the urgency to save her grandmother. She decides to act on the vision, enlisting her friends to help avert the disaster without alerting Neferet, thus keeping her promise to Aphrodite.

Secrets and Suspicions

Zoey's tangled web of secrets

Zoey grapples with the complexity of her relationships and the secrets she must keep. Her encounter with Loren Blake, the charismatic Vampyre Poet Laureate, leaves her confused about her feelings. Meanwhile, her ex-boyfriend Heath's reappearance complicates matters further, as their blood bond intensifies. Zoey is also questioned by detectives about the death of a human boy, Chris Ford, whose body was found with a Dark Daughters' necklace. Neferet's intervention protects Zoey, but the incident raises questions about trust and loyalty. Zoey's intuition tells her something is amiss, but she struggles to piece together the truth.

Love and Loyalties

Conflicted emotions and alliances

Zoey's heart is torn between Erik, her almost-boyfriend, and the allure of Loren. Her connection with Heath, strengthened by their blood bond, adds to her confusion. As she navigates these relationships, Zoey must also consider her responsibilities as a leader. She seeks to transform the Dark Daughters into a group that embodies the values of authenticity, faithfulness, wisdom, empathy, and sincerity. Her friends support her vision, but the presence of Aphrodite and her lingering influence poses a challenge. Zoey must balance her personal desires with her duty to her friends and the House of Night.

Rituals and Revelations

Preparing for a pivotal ritual

As the Full Moon Ritual approaches, Zoey feels the weight of her new role. She plans a ceremony that reflects her vision for the Dark Daughters, hoping to inspire change and unity. Neferet's support is both reassuring and intimidating, as Zoey senses a growing distance between them. Meanwhile, the threat of the bridge collapse looms, and Zoey's plan to avert disaster is set in motion. Her friends rally around her, but the pressure mounts as Zoey realizes the enormity of her responsibilities. The ritual becomes a test of her leadership and her ability to trust her instincts.

Danger and Decisions

Facing threats and making choices

The day of the ritual arrives, and Zoey is determined to succeed. However, the danger foretold by Aphrodite's vision is still present, and Zoey must act quickly to prevent tragedy. Her decision to call in a bomb threat to close the bridge is risky, but it saves lives, including her grandmother's. As the ritual unfolds, Zoey's leadership is put to the test, and she must confront her feelings for Loren, Erik, and Heath. The choices she makes will shape her future and the future of the Dark Daughters, as she learns that power comes with both privilege and peril.

Secrets Unravel in the Shadows

Zoey discovers a haunting truth

Zoey Redbird, still reeling from the death of her best friend Stevie Rae, is haunted by visions that suggest Stevie Rae might not be entirely gone. As she grapples with these unsettling dreams, Zoey learns that the creatures she has been seeing are not mere figments of her imagination. They are undead fledglings, including Stevie Rae, who have been transformed into something monstrous. Zoey's intuition tells her that Neferet, the High Priestess, is involved in this dark transformation. Despite the danger, Zoey is determined to uncover the truth and save Stevie Rae from her undead existence.

A Dangerous Rescue Mission

Zoey embarks on a perilous journey

Driven by a vision and her Imprint with Heath, Zoey sets out to rescue him from the clutches of the undead fledglings. With the help of her friends' elemental powers, she rides through a blizzard to the old Tulsa depot, where Heath is being held captive. Zoey's connection with the elements guides her, and she uses her powers to confront the undead creatures. Her determination and bravery are tested as she faces the terrifying reality of what Stevie Rae has become. Zoey's mission is not just to save Heath but also to find a way to bring Stevie Rae back to herself.

Confronting the Undead Truth

A shocking encounter with Stevie Rae

In the depths of the tunnels beneath Tulsa, Zoey confronts the undead fledglings and their leader, Stevie Rae. The encounter is heart-wrenching as Zoey realizes that Stevie Rae is not the same person she once knew. Despite the danger, Zoey refuses to give up on her friend. She uses her elemental powers to protect Heath and herself, but the emotional toll of seeing Stevie Rae in such a state is overwhelming. Zoey's resolve is strengthened by the knowledge that Stevie Rae's humanity is not entirely lost, and she vows to find a way to save her.

Betrayal and Revelation

Neferet's dark secrets are exposed

After escaping the tunnels, Zoey's memory is clouded by Neferet's manipulations. However, with the help of the elements, she restores her memory and recalls the truth about Neferet's involvement in the creation of the undead fledglings. Zoey realizes that Neferet is not the benevolent mentor she pretends to be. The betrayal is profound, but Zoey knows she must keep this knowledge hidden for now. She confides in Detective Marx, who becomes an unexpected ally, and together they devise a plan to protect the House of Night from Neferet's dark influence.

A New Beginning, A Promise

Zoey vows to save Stevie Rae

With the immediate danger behind her, Zoey returns to the House of Night, where she is celebrated as a hero for saving Heath. However, the victory is bittersweet. Zoey lights a candle for Stevie Rae at Nyx's Temple, promising to remember her and find a way to bring her back. Surrounded by her friends, Zoey feels the weight of her responsibilities as a leader and a High Priestess in training. She knows the path ahead is fraught with challenges, but her resolve is unshakable. Zoey's journey is just beginning, and she is determined to face whatever comes with courage and hope.

Characters

Zoey Redbird

Conflicted leader with unique powers

Zoey is a fledgling vampyre with a special Mark and an affinity for all five elements. As the new leader of the Dark Daughters, she strives to reform the group and make it a force for good. Zoey is torn between her feelings for Erik, Loren, and Heath, each representing different aspects of her life. Her intuition guides her, but she struggles with the weight of her responsibilities and the secrets she must keep. Zoey's journey is one of self-discovery, as she learns to balance her personal desires with her duty to her friends and the House of Night.

Aphrodite LaFont

Fallen leader seeking redemption

Once the leader of the Dark Daughters, Aphrodite is now ostracized and struggling to regain her footing. Her visions, once trusted, are now dismissed by Neferet, who claims Nyx has withdrawn her favor. Despite her manipulative nature, Aphrodite's warning to Zoey about the bridge collapse proves true, suggesting her powers are still intact. Aphrodite's complex relationship with Zoey is marked by rivalry and a grudging respect. She seeks validation and acceptance, but her methods often lead to conflict. Aphrodite's journey is one of redemption, as she navigates the consequences of her past actions.

Neferet

Manipulative High Priestess with dark intentions

Neferet is the High Priestess of the House of Night, and her facade of benevolence hides a sinister agenda. Her involvement in the creation of the undead fledglings is a shocking betrayal that Zoey uncovers. Neferet's ability to manipulate memories and control those around her makes her a formidable antagonist. Her true motives remain shrouded in mystery, but her actions reveal a dangerous ambition that threatens the safety of the House of Night. Neferet's character is a complex blend of charm and malevolence, making her a compelling and dangerous figure.

Erik Night

Talented and supportive almost-boyfriend

Erik is a senior at the House of Night and Zoey's almost-boyfriend. He is handsome, talented, and well-liked, making him a natural choice for the Dark Daughters' Council. Erik's relationship with Zoey is complicated by her feelings for Loren and Heath, but he remains supportive and understanding. As a potential future leader, Erik embodies the qualities Zoey values in the Dark Daughters: authenticity, faithfulness, and wisdom. His presence in Zoey's life is a stabilizing force, but their relationship is tested by the challenges they face.

Loren Blake

Charismatic poet with mysterious intentions

Loren is the Vampyre Poet Laureate and a part-time teacher at the House of Night. His charm and allure captivate Zoey, leading to a complicated and potentially dangerous attraction. Loren's interest in Zoey is both flattering and unsettling, as his true motives remain unclear. His interactions with Zoey blur the lines between mentor and romantic interest, adding to her confusion. Loren's role in the story is one of intrigue, as he represents both the allure and the danger of the vampyre world.

Heath Luck

Human ex-boyfriend with a blood bond

Heath is Zoey's human ex-boyfriend, whose blood she has tasted, creating a powerful bond between them. Despite their breakup, Heath remains devoted to Zoey, complicating her relationships with Erik and Loren. His presence in Zoey's life is a reminder of her past and the human world she has left behind. Heath's love for Zoey is genuine, but their bond is fraught with challenges, as it defies the boundaries between human and vampyre. His character represents the enduring connection between Zoey's old and new lives.

Stevie Rae Johnson

Undead friend struggling with humanity

Once Zoey's cheerful and loyal best friend, Stevie Rae is now an undead fledgling, caught between life and death. Her transformation has stripped her of much of her humanity, but glimpses of her former self remain. Stevie Rae's struggle is a poignant reminder of the cost of the dark magic at play. Despite her condition, she retains a connection to the earth, which Zoey believes can be a key to saving her. Stevie Rae's journey is one of redemption, as she battles the darkness within her and clings to the hope that Zoey will find a way to bring her back.

Damien Maslin

Intelligent and insightful friend

Damien is a member of Zoey's close-knit group of friends and a fellow Council member. His intelligence and insight make him a valuable advisor to Zoey, particularly in matters of strategy and planning. Damien's quick wit and sense of humor add levity to the group's dynamic, and his loyalty to Zoey is steadfast. As an openly gay fledgling, Damien faces his own challenges, but his resilience and determination inspire those around him. His character represents the ideals of wisdom and authenticity.

Shaunee Cole and Erin Bates

The inseparable Twins with sharp tongues

Shaunee and Erin, known as the Twins, are best friends who share an almost psychic bond. Their quick wit and sharp tongues make them formidable allies and entertaining companions. As members of the Dark Daughters' Council, they bring a unique perspective and a sense of humor to the group. Despite their playful banter, the Twins are fiercely loyal to Zoey and her vision for the Dark Daughters. Their characters embody the ideals of faithfulness and empathy, adding depth and diversity to Zoey's circle of friends.

Detective Marx

Unexpected ally with a personal connection

Detective Marx is a human police officer investigating the disappearances of local teenagers. His twin sister is a vampyre, which gives him a unique perspective and makes him more open to Zoey's world. Marx becomes an ally to Zoey, offering his support and assistance in her quest to uncover the truth about the undead fledglings. His character is defined by his integrity, empathy, and willingness to trust Zoey, even when the evidence is scarce. Marx's involvement adds a layer of complexity to the narrative, bridging the gap between human and vampyre societies.

Plot Devices

Visions and Intuition

Foretelling danger and guiding actions

Visions and intuition play a crucial role in the narrative, driving the plot and influencing characters' decisions. Aphrodite's visions, though dismissed by Neferet, prove to be accurate and vital in preventing disaster. Zoey's intuition guides her actions, helping her navigate the complexities of her relationships and responsibilities. These elements add a layer of mystery and suspense to the story, as characters must discern truth from deception and act on their instincts to protect those they love.

Bloodlust and Imprinting

Complex bonds and forbidden desires

The themes of bloodlust and imprinting explore the deep and often dangerous connections between characters. Zoey's blood bond with Heath complicates her relationships with Erik and Loren, highlighting the tension between human and vampyre worlds. The allure of blood and the power it holds over fledglings and vampyres add an element of forbidden desire to the narrative. These plot devices underscore the challenges Zoey faces as she balances her personal desires with her responsibilities as a leader.

Rituals and Traditions

Symbolizing change and continuity

Rituals and traditions are central to the story, representing both the continuity of the vampyre world and the changes Zoey seeks to implement. The Full Moon Ritual is a pivotal event, testing Zoey's leadership and her vision for the Dark Daughters. Through these rituals, the narrative explores themes of power, identity, and community, as Zoey strives to create a group that embodies the values she holds dear. The rituals serve as a backdrop for character development and plot progression, highlighting the tension between tradition and innovation.

Elemental Powers

Forces of nature aiding the protagonist

Zoey's connection to the five elements—air, fire, water, earth, and spirit—is a central plot device that empowers her to confront the challenges she faces. These powers are not only a source of strength but also a means of restoring her memory and protecting those she loves. The elements symbolize the balance between destruction and healing, reflecting Zoey's journey as she navigates the darkness surrounding her. This plot device highlights the importance of inner strength, intuition, and the guidance of the Goddess in Zoey's quest to save her friends and uncover the truth.
